1 INTRODUCTION
1.1 Overview:
Brief description: user feeds unwrapped tube into Infeed, Robot moves to infeed,
camera reads the QR code and recognize which type the tube is, then robot moves the
tube to Rotary machine and start the wrapping procedure. After finishing wrapping
procedure, robot moves the tube and places it on Rotary table (Outfeed).
There are 4 main components in this system:
- Robot and Tool (QR code reader and gripper)
- Infeed (including 4 stations)
- Rotary machine
- Rotary table (Outfeed)

2 SAFETY
There are several safety checks before the system ready to operate
- There are 3 Emergency-Stop Buttons:
o At HMI junction box
o At Outfeed junction box
o On Robot Teach-Pendant
- Limit switch at safety gate
- Safety sensor at Infeed area
2.1 Emergency-stop:
When any of 3 E-stop buttons is pressed, the whole system will stop immediately. All
previous states will be reset, user needs to start over the system, the tube is in wrapping
procedure will fail

6
2.2 Limit switch at safety gate:
When safety gate opens meanwhile the system is working, system will be held, and be
able to resume after the safety gate is closed.
When user enters inside fences area, user must go through the safety gate and
leave it open, once the safety gate is opened, safety condition would be not satisfied
and system would not start unexpectedly

2.3 Infeed area sensor:


When user enter Infeed area sensor area, there are 2 situations
o If the robot is not in wrapping procedure, the robot will be held, and resume after a
few seconds after user exits Infeed area sensor
o If the robot is in wrapping procedure, the robot will not be stopped, preventing
damage quality of wrapping-tube.

5 TROUBLESHOOTING
This chapter explains some frequently abnormal situations that may occur and
corrective actions for each error. Read this chapter carefully to ensure correct checking
and fixing problem of the system.

5.1 System errors
5.1.1 Emergency stop
When a dangerous situation occurs, may cause serious injured or damage and needs
to be stopped quickly, presses “E-Stop” button immediately. All system, all moving
parts will be stopped. Once the E-Stop button is pressed, all current states will be reset.
System will not be able to resume, it needs to start over.
5.1.2 Safety gate opens
Whenever safety gate is opened, the whole system will be held immediately. If there is
no unexpected situation occurs, there is only one situation that user needs to use the
safety gate while system is working: replacing plastic sheet material.
If user opens safety gate, the system will be held, and message “Safety gate error” will
be displayed on HMI. User just needs to close the gate, clears the message on HMI, and
resumes the system.

5.2 Infeed errors
5.2.1 Gripping unwrapped-tube error
When user feeds unwrapped tube into infeed, there are chances that the sensor’s lamp
is lit but the tube is in wrong position. This may causes the robot still reads the QR code,
but when robots move down to grip, the gripper cannot completely close (tube header is
slightly not at center of gripper), the system will be held, and alarm message “Gripper fault”
will be displayed on HMI.

Solutions: the system cannot resume in this situation it needs to start over
- Step1: user uses teach-pendant open gripper manually
- Step2: user uses teach-pendant move robot a safe position for robot home-
procedure
- Step3: Start over the system. Refer section “4. Operation”
5.2.2 Person is in infeed area
There is an area sensor at infeed, when user enters infeed area feeding unwrapped
tube, there are 2 situations:
- If robot is not in wrapping procedure, the robot will be held. After user exit infeed
area, 6 seconds later the robot will resume.

39
- If robot is in wrapping procedure, the robot will not be held, preventing damage to
quality of wrapping-tube.
Both situation, there is alarm message “Person is in infeed area” displays on HMI.
There is no action needed for this situation, system will operate normally after human exit
Infeed area

5.2.3 Footswitch is pressed but infeed area sensor does not sense
There are 2 situations that this error may occur
- Infeed area sensor is damaged
- User operates system improperly (user presses foot-switch sensor from inside
fences area or presses footswitch and avoids trigging the infeed area sensor on purpose)
When this error occurs, the system will be held, alarm message “Infeed area sensor is
working incorrectly” will be displayed on HMI, and the system is able to resume after fixing
the problems.

40
5.2.4 QR reader cannot read QR code on the unwrapped tube
When QR reader cannot read the QR code attached on the tube, the robot will skip
that infeed-station and moves to the next one, and that infeed-station will be locked.
An infeed-station being locked means that robot will not pick unwrapped tube from that
infeed-station, robot will skip the locked infeed-station until user unlocks it from HMI
Dashboard screen
Reasons that QR reader cannot read the QR code:
- QR code pad is missing
- QR code pad is at wrong position
- QR code is blur, covered by dust
Solution: system will not stop in this situation, user must be aware of this

5.4.2 Search-home timeout error
When the Rotary machine and Rotary table executing Search-home procedure, there
is a limit amount of time that if search-home procedure takes more than that, the system
will be held, and alarm message “Rotary machine search home timeout” or “Rotary table
search home timeout” will be displayed on HMI.
- Timeout value for the Rotary machine is 10 seconds
- Timeout value for the Rotary table is 60 seconds

Solutions:
- Step1: check and fix system components
o Check error display on HMI: servo off, motion command cannot be executed?
o Check mechanical parts may cause the device cannot be moved
o Check home sensor of device has error
- Step2: After checking and fixing problems, enter manual mode, reset, and start
Search-home procedure again. Refer section “3.2 Rotary table” and section “3.3 Rotary
machine”
